Bootstrap

Redis 学习资料

Redis 学习资料、书单,以及课代表 Kaito 总结的学习方法。极客时间《Redis 核心技术与实战》专栏学习笔记 23,部分已经作为留言发布,但是留言太多,排在后面的一般很难被大家看到,所以集中发布在这里,欢迎讨论。

货比货,得扔;人比人……得学

加餐(一)| 经典的Redis学习资料有哪些?

三本书《Redis 使用手册》、《Redis设计与实现》、《Redis开发与运维》

官方网站

阅读源码,动手实践

拓展阅读《操作系统导论》、《大规模分布式存储系统:原理解析与架构实战》

还有 Kaito 大神推荐的《Redis 深度历险:核心原理与应用实践》

我在豆瓣上创建了一个 ,如果需要,欢迎取用。

有一点好奇,为什么推荐的 Redis 的书大多是中文的?

另外一点,最近也在学习 Elastic 相关的内容,Elastic 有自己的宇宙——全文检索、日志审计、安全分析,而 Redis 似乎要“单纯”一些。

目前手里并没有和 Redis 直接相关的项目,所以估计暂时也只能是把专栏先过一遍,如果后续有需要,再按图索骥,深入学习。

另外,蒋德钧老师在极客时间有一个两天的 Redis 集训班,应该也很值得推荐。

加餐(二)| 用户Kaito:我是如何学习Redis的?

看了一下 Kaito 课代表的学习经验,从基本的数据结构和缓存使用,到高可靠、高性能,然后精通底层实现原理,这条路说起来并不困难,但是估计也没几个人能坚持走下来。翻了翻大神的博客,最近一段时间也是以 Redis 为主线。

另外一个比较羡慕的是大神的技术栈是 Golang,最近也考虑要入坑。

如果仅仅是精通 Redis,估计很难拿到大厂的 Offer,Redis 更多的还是程序员十八般武艺中的一项,但是看了几篇专栏文章和大神的留言之后,发现 Redis 里面其实有很多优秀的设计思想,包括操作系统底层以及分布式系统。

希望今后有机会继续向蒋老师和 Kaito 课代表学习。

加餐(三)| 用户Kaito:我希望成为在压力中成长的人

对照检查一下自己,好奇心是有的,不设限也没问题,学习方法也知道不少,但是还是过不好这一生,可能更多的是精力管理或者是时间管理上有问题。另外,确实没有投入足够多的时间。

最近在学习 Elastic 和 Redis,之后还有可能学习一下 Golang,希望能够学以致用。